Course Content

• Introduction to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) for Work-Life Integration
• Mindfulness Skills for Stress Management and Emotional Regulation
• Cognitive Defusion Techniques for Reducing Negative Thoughts and Beliefs
• Self-as-Context: Cultivating Self-Compassion and Acceptance
• Values Clarification and Goal Setting for Work-Life Balance
• Committed Action: Building Habits and Overcoming Procrastination
• ACT for Managing Workplace Conflict and Difficult Emotions
• Integrating ACT into Everyday Life: Developing Sustainable Practices
• Applying ACT to Specific Work-Life Challenges (e.g., burnout, work-family conflict)
• Ethical Considerations and Professional Development in ACT
